OREANDA-NEWS In Russia, an increase in "silver tourism" has been recorded — this is the name given to the direction by older travelers. Recently, tourists over the age of 60 are increasingly making long trips and traveling to different cities far from home, Turprom writes.

Silver Tourism has become one of the fastest growing destinations on the market, which has attracted the attention of the authorities and private companies. The growing interest of the older generation in travel was associated with an increase in their life expectancy, as well as an increase in the well-being of pensioners.

At the same time, unlike young people, it is not the number of places visited that is more important for older travelers, but the quality of the impressions they receive.

Analysts note that silver tourism is characterized by destinations that combine comfort, safety, and the availability of medical care.
